Subject: DR drill — hermetic build migration, review notes

Hi,

As part of Thursday's disaster-recovery drill, we'll rebuild the entire Oakmire toolchain under the new hermetic build system (Casklet) from a cold cache. Please review the sandbox manifests carefully; any undeclared network fetch will fail the drill. If the sealed artifact mirror must be unlocked during the exercise, use the recovery passphrase provided below.

strongbox words: raldor-eliir-lamael

## Changed defaults

Heads up: the Ledgerline tax-rate lookup cache now defaults to a 15-minute TTL instead of 24 hours. Turns out rates in the Veldt County sandbox were going stale mid-demo, which was embarrassing. Eviction is now LRU rather than FIFO, and the cache warms on boot. If you're reviewing, check that nothing hardcodes the old TTL. The new defaults land as follows.

deployment values, bajop-taweg:
holwyn:
  log_level: debug
  metrics_host: metrics.holwyn.zemvarsys.internal
  pool_size: 32

Subject: Basement Archive Room — Access Procedure

Hello all,

The archive room on basement level B2 at Harrowgate House is now back in use following the shelving refit. Team assistants retrieving files should sign the ledger at the front desk first, then proceed via the east stairwell. The keypad by the archive door accepts the following code.

badge for bahop-tajof: bdg-SYX-0

Step 6 — Configure the scheduler service. Copy env.sample to .env in the SproutCycle deploy directory on the Fennick host. Set the timezone to the greenhouse site's local zone and the watering window to 05:00–08:00. The moisture-sensor API requires an access token to poll readings. Add the following line at the end of the .env file.

secret setting of taduf-bahip: COURIER_KEY5=49c55

### Step 4 — Deploy the sidecar

Roll out the Tallyhatch metrics sidecar alongside each pod in the canary group first. Give it ten minutes; if the aggregation lag graph stays flat, proceed fleet-wide. The sidecar ships batches to the Countinghouse ingest endpoint, and it won't start without credentials. Add this line to the sidecar's env file before rollout:

secret setting of tajof-bahif: COURIER_KEY3=65d